Profile:

Leichenwetter is a music group from Iserlohn, founded in 1996, which sets the poems of late German poets in the style of Neue Deutsche Härte and Gothic Metal.

Leichenwetter was founded in 1996 by the two musicians Dawe and Numen, who wanted to set texts by deceased German poets in an unconventional way and bring them back to life.

Under pseudonyms such as "Dawe" (electric guitar) or "Numen" (vocals) they published the CD Nachtwerke in 1998 and were subsequently represented on several samplers.

In March 1999 other musicians completed their stage names "Rudiator" (keyboard until 2008), "Al-Yo-Shér" (guitar until 2003), "Sir Pent" ​​(electric bass until 2000) and "Wahnfried" (drums until 2000 ) the cast of the group in order to allow corpse weather also stage appearances beyond studio recordings.

In 2001 followed an EP with the title Beauty is rough, whose percussion parts had already been recorded with the new drummer "RaweN". In the same year the album Urrechte was released, the guitarist “Al-Yo-Shér” also left the band during its publication process. At subsequent concerts, Leichenwetter appeared in a line-up without a second guitar.

The official discography began in 2005 with the record contract when they published Last Words on Metal Ax Records (distribution: Point Music), where the tradition of setting poems was continued and older song material was partly reissued.

In January 2007 the follow-up album Klage was released by Metal Ax Records with new poems set by deceased German-speaking poets. In October 2008, the former Phantoms of Future keyboardist "der Voigt" joined the group after keyboardist "Rudiator" left the band after nine years for private reasons. “The Voigt” cannot be seen on stage at funeral concerts because he doesn't like being in the spotlight.

In May 2009 Cpt .Loft (until then bassist of the band) got out because he was unable to join the band due to professional changes. From July 2009, Doc Bawin was on bass. The band separated from Doc Bawin in August 2010 due to internal differences. The bass has been operated by Lord Hur since the beginning of October 2010. In addition to "corpse weather", Lord Hur is also active with the band "Acrid Tones".

On October 15, 2010 the new album Legende was released by the Echozone label. In the course of the publication of Legend, funeral weather finally took off their masks, which had been an integral part of their concept for over ten years.

In May 2011 the CD Zeitmaschine and the DVD Zeitreise for the band's 15th anniversary were released. Zeitreise contains new recordings of selected older songs from the band. The DVD contains a live concert.
